Transaction 88bc110169fa9acab44c07f3b785c5987a80e5a8372ba4d50cf6e75bcf4e1621

1 Input
1 Outputs
  • 88bc110169fa9acab44c07f3b785c5987a80e5a8372ba4d50cf6e75bcf4e1621:0
  • value  568295
    address  3D2cZbjkaNeFHKspa845cFttYpjVBsFkM1